Ver Mensaje Individual
  #3 (permalink)  
Antiguo 20/08/2010, 08:36
negro1985
 
Fecha de Ingreso: febrero-2009
Ubicación: mexico
Mensajes: 148
Antigüedad: 15 años, 9 meses
Puntos: 1
Respuesta: ayuda con conexion remota a mysql

Cita:
Iniciado por GatorV Ver Mensaje
Si ves el Manual: http://www.php.net/manual/es/mysqli.connect.php el puerto se especifica en el 5to parámetro de tu conexión, no lo pasas junto con la IP.

Saludos.
ya cambie esta parte

Código PHP:
public function __construct($servidor "192.168.1.122"$usuario "root"$password "220785"$bd "sie"$puerto="3306")
    {
        
$this->servidor $servidor;
        
$this->usuario $usuario;
        
$this->password $password;
        
$this->bd $bd;
        
$this->puerto $puerto;
        
$this->cn = new mysqli($servidor$usuario$password$bd$puerto);
    } 
y aun asi no me puedo conectar, tengo que abrir algun puerto al servidor que tiene el mysql y al que tiene la aplicacion, ninguno de los 2 servidores tiene firewall, el firewall de windows de los servdidores esta desactivado, algun consejo o ayuda. me sale el siguiente error ahora

Warning: mysqli::mysqli() [mysqli.mysqli]: (00000/1130): Host 'galvez' is not allowed to connect to this MySQL server in C:\AppServ\www\sie\clases\Conexion.class.php on line 20

Warning: mysqli::query() [mysqli.query]: Couldn't fetch mysqli in C:\AppServ\www\sie\clases\Conexion.class.php on line 24

Fatal error: Call to a member function fetch_assoc() on a non-object in C:\AppServ\www\sie\index1.php on line 10